«What kind of Russian are you?!» Belarusian in Crimea beat an Armenian because he had long hair. And because he looked like a homosexual

Daniil Bahdanau was not even imprisoned — it's a common situation.

In occupied Yalta, Belarusian Daniil Bahdanau was convicted of hooliganism. The judge limited the sentence to a suspended term.

The incident occurred in December 2024 near the «Favorit» store in the village of Livadia, near Yalta. Bahdanau, along with two acquaintances — all three drunk — approached a salesperson, a young man with long hair and a beard. The young man, as it turned out during the trial, is a citizen of Russia, but his father is Armenian.

The company didn't like this. First, they harassed him about his haircut — «we'll cut it now», then they started questioning his orientation, and finally ended with a national question: «What kind of Russian are you?!» — they shouted at him, adding, according to the victim's mother's testimony, the word «churka».

The verbal altercation escalated into a fight. Bahdanau was the first to punch the young man in the face, then he threw him onto the asphalt using a hold, and together with his friend, inflicted, as the court calculated, about twenty blows — with fists and feet to the head and torso.

A random passerby, a 68-year-old man in a motorcycle helmet, head of a folk vocal ensemble, stood up for the victim. He was also beaten for this: Bahdanau's friend knocked him to the ground and repeatedly kicked him in the head — the helmet cracked, and the victim himself experienced worsening eyesight and insomnia after the fight.

The fight was only stopped by an alarm button: the salesperson called the Rosgvardiya (Russian National Guard), the mother called the police. According to witnesses, the detained aggressors also had to be calmed down — they swore at police officers and passersby, and showed the middle finger.

The entire incident was captured by the store's surveillance camera. Bahdanau identified himself in the video, wrote a confession, and fully admitted guilt. Later, he apologized to the beaten Armenian.

The court classified the actions of the Belarusian under Part 2 of Article 213 of the Criminal Code of Russia — «hooliganism, associated with resistance to a person stopping a violation of public order». This is a serious crime, which entails up to five years of imprisonment.

However, the judge sentenced Bahdanau to one year and six months probation, with the same probationary period. His obligations include reporting to the inspection once a month.
